No one said that it was going to be easy. Lot's of sweat and hard work goes in to keeping up our fleet, but volunteers like James Hart and Casey Rudick are making it all happen. I chose to do this and I love what I do, so please, don't feel sorry for me.

We usually begin launching boats in the afternoon on Wednesdays, then they are tweaked, rigged and ready to race by the time Wednesday Night Racers (WNR) arrive between 5-6PM. We never really know which players are going to show up and it keeps us guessing how many boats that we will need for the evening. It makes selecting who is on what team near impossible and last minute changes are almost certain.

My goal is to have the boats as evenly matched as possible. The racing is a lot more fun if boats are close to one and other, another words, close racing is a lot more fun than when boats are separated by a large margin. This is accomplished by having the the most skilled person at the helm. Most of my sailing career was spend in the front of the boat and that is really the best way to learn. Crewing for someone better than yourself is where it's at.

Summer camp is starting at Shake-A-Leg today, which translates to organized chaos. Two Sonars are now being dry-stored behind the hangar building. It adds about 1/2 hour per boat when launching and hauling. Unless we have confirmed reservations we will not be putting those boats in the water for WNR. Instead, we hope to bring the 2.4mR boats back out for racing.

Our Biscayne Bay Cruise program is pretty cool and we have takers on a weekly basis without much advertising. Danny Evans captained his first Cruise on Saturday. The passengers were a young couple form DC. They looked kind of surprised to see someone transferring form a wheelchair to captain their ride, but I had no doubt of the situation. Sure enough, Danny returned to port promptly and became the first volunteer skipper to receive a tip. He is the MAN!
